Overview

Houston-based Group 1 Automotive, Inc., an international, Fortune 300 automotive retailer and a leading operator in the automotive retailing industry, is seeking an experienced market Human Resources Manager.  This is a key Human Resources position to help support our operations in our Maryland and New Jersey market. Working closely with the operations team to include the market director and the dealership general managers, this position will directly support our Group 1 employees in the local market. The position is based in Maryland in the Annapolis, Bowie, Greenbelt area and currently supervises a small HR staff.

 

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

  • Serve as an HR advisor for leaders in the areas of performance management, compensation, retention, employee development, positive employee relations practices, policy interpretation and implementation, and conflict resolution.
  • Partner with Regional HR Director to drive talent processes in local market, such as: Talent Reviews, Succession Planning, and Development Planning
  • Monitor and drive change to improve work culture, increase engagement, productivity and retention.
  • Collaborate with Corporate HR staff and use data analytics on matters related to benefits, employee communications, internal and external compliance, and DEI initiatives.
  • Partner with leaders to facilitate the smooth onboarding and off boarding of employees, including the review of exit interview data and providing recommendations on organizational improvements.
  • Responsible for interpreting, communicating and enforcing company policies and procedures
  • Evaluate and maintain processes for orientation, employee onboarding, training, and personnel development within the market.
  • In coordination with business leaders, facilitate the review and administration of wage and salary programs/pay plans.
  • Manage leaves of absence and workers compensation by following company policy and applicable Federal and State laws and regulations.
  • Maintain knowledge of industry trends and employment legislation and ensure the company’s compliance.
  • Keep up to date with changing state employment laws in their respective market and advise stakeholders.
  • Analyze trends and metrics to develop solutions, programs, and policies and improve the effectiveness of HR processes.
  • Evaluate HR policies and procedures to ensure compliance with local, state and federal law;
  • Must be able to work with minimal supervision and guidance and independently set own work priorities, working directly with market leadership as needed.
  • The HR Manager will report directly to the Regional Human Resources Director, and will lead a team of two (2) - three (3) HR Coordinators including day-to-day supervision, periodic evaluations, and development.
  • Maintain confidentiality of company and employee information at all times.
  • Employee may be required to perform other duties as assigned.

Group 1 owns and operates over 200 automotive dealerships in the United States and United Kingdom. Through its dealerships, the company sells new and used cars and light trucks; arranges related vehicle financing; sells service contracts; provides automotive maintenance and repair services; and sells vehicle parts.
